In-Depth Analysis
TensorWave
High-performance AI cloud with AMD Instinct GPUs and expert support
Strengths
- +Leverages advanced AMD Instinct™ GPUs for high-performance AI workloads.
- +Offers bare-metal access, providing full control and eliminating virtualization overhead.
- +Provides dedicated expert support, ensuring optimal performance and troubleshooting.
- +Designed for cost-efficient scaling and avoids vendor lock-in with an open ecosystem.
- +Includes robust security and monitoring for critical AI operations.
Weaknesses
- -Primarily focused on AMD hardware, which might not suit users exclusively tied to other GPU ecosystems.
- -Requires expertise in managing bare-metal or Kubernetes environments for full utilization.
- -Specific pricing details are not publicly available, requiring direct contact for quotes.

Clarifai
The fastest AI inference and reasoning on GPUs with unified control for production AI.
Strengths
- +Significantly reduces AI inference latency and infrastructure costs.
- +Offers broad compatibility with existing OpenAI workflows without code rewrites.
- +Provides a comprehensive, end-to-end platform for the entire AI lifecycle.
- +Supports deployment of models on diverse hardware and environments, including air-gapped systems.
- +Features robust tools for data management, automated labeling, and model training.
Weaknesses
- -Requires technical expertise for full utilization of advanced features.
- -The breadth of features might have a learning curve for new users.
- -Specific pricing details for enterprise features are not publicly listed.
